Lord Torrhen Stark, better known as the King Who Knelt. was King in the North until Aegon I came north with his dragons. He was named Lord of Winterfell and Warden of the North after submitting to Aegon.
History
After watching the fall of the kings in the south, King Torrhen bent the knee and spared his people. He was named Lord of Winterfell and Warden of the North after submitting to Aegon I.[1]
